十年网站开发经验 + 多家企业客户 + 靠谱的建站团队
量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决
1、进入到备份文件存放目录 执行如下命令 [db2admin@localhost db2back]$ db2 restore db datedb from /hom 以上的相关内容就是对Linux环境下DB2数据库备份与恢复的介绍,望你能有所收获。
创新互联自2013年创立以来,是专业互联网技术服务公司,拥有项目网站建设、网站制作网站策划,项目实施与项目整合能力。我们以让每一个梦想脱颖而出为使命,1280元巴楚做网站,已为上家服务,为巴楚各地企业和个人服务,联系电话:18982081108
2、我用的CentOS系统,内核是Linux。 进入图形界面后,在桌面上右键点击“创建新终端”在命令行界面中用如下语句切换到db2inst1账户中:su - db2inst1 注意,命令要小写,中间的减号是半角的。
3、提取ddl 用如下命令 db2look -d yn -e -l -o db2look_yn.ddl //提取出 yn(云南)这个数据库 所有用户对象,包括表空间等。
4、在gedit中编写.sh格式的文件,保存为a.sh。在终端调用脚本,定位到目录,然后输入。编写的if/else如下:if和 ; 之间的代码?ls -l a.sh是用来判断当前的目录下是否存在a.sh这个文件。
5、DB2 IBM公司研制的一种关系型数据库系统。DB2主要应用于大型应用系统,具有较好的可伸缩性,可支持从大型机到单用户环境,应用于OS/Windows等平台下。
6、- 在命令提示符中,输入以下命令:```net use \\server\share password /user:username```其中,`\\server\share` 是共享文件夹的路径,`password` 和 `username` 分别是共享文件夹的密码和用户名。
1、提取ddl 用如下命令 db2look -d yn -e -l -o db2look_yn.ddl //提取出 yn(云南)这个数据库 所有用户对象,包括表空间等。
2、将windows下的数据库备份文件直接复制到LINUX下,在LINUX下创建一个同名空库,然后执行restore db命令,应该成功的。另外一种方法是可以用db2look取得windows数据库的DDL语句,到LINUX系统下执行一遍。
3、3备份 只能用于备份MyISAM,并且只能运行在linux和Unix和NetWare系统上。支持一次性拷贝多个数据库,同时还支持正则表达。
4、connections为使数据库静默的命令,就是停止数据库上其他活动来执行完全备份的准备工作。
导出命令我记得是这个形式,xxx是表名,你需要把所有表都导出来。会有N条找IBM的工程师协助你弄。
输入密码,进入linux虚拟机。登陆之后的桌面如下图所示。linux中,每个用户都有一个home文件夹,用于存放用户的文件。如果要查看所有的文件,也就是不仅仅是当前用户的。需要点击左侧的computer。
当然也可以用select count(*) from syscat.tables where tabschema=GP查出所有表的数量。再查出有多少张系统表,就是在SYSIBM、SYSTOOLS下的表数目。相减就可以了。我用的是DB2 V7。